Alignment instructions

Having chosen a place for installation, unscrewing transport bolts from the washing machine, you can begin installing it. First, the equipment is connected to communications, because all the hoses are connected from the back and it will be inconvenient to get to them if the equipment is pushed against the wall. Once the machine is connected and in place, you can begin leveling it.

Before installation, check the evenness of the floor itself; it should not have a strong difference, protrusions or holes; if this is found, then it will be very difficult to level the washing machine. You need to level the floor first.

In order to level the position of the washing machine, you just need to adjust the height of the legs. These legs are found in all washing machines. Some models only have two adjustable legs, while others have all four adjustable legs. We do the following:

  1. Using the wrench that comes with the washing machine, you need to loosen the locknuts on the legs.
  2. Screw in all the legs until they stop; if there is a need for the machine to stand higher, then unscrew them to the desired height and visually achieve a level position.

    If the machine tilts in one direction, then you need to unscrew the leg on the side where the machine tilts.

  3. Now place the spirit level on the top cover and look at the air bubble to see if it is strictly in the middle. If the level shows a deviation, then you need to tighten the front legs.
  4. Next, we shift the level perpendicular to the initial position, and level the machine horizontally, twisting the other pair of legs.
  5. Be sure to check that the side wall is level and level. To do this, apply the level to the front or side wall, as shown in the figure.

Adjustment of the legs continues until the washing machine is stable, and the level shows a strictly horizontal position.

When finished, be sure to secure the locknuts on the legs so that they do not stray from the desired level. Sometimes, in order to achieve a stable position, you do not need to twist the leg, but move the machine slightly to the right or left, forward or backward. In general, in order to install the machine perfectly correctly, you need to be patient; it is not always possible to do it quickly. That is why experts recommend installing the washing machine on a tiled floor or a floor with a cement screed.

However, even a properly installed washing machine can become misaligned over time. What does this come from? It’s simple, firstly, the machine can move due to constant vibrations, and secondly, the soil on which the house is built can “move”, which means the level of the building also shifts.

Why do this?

A natural question arises: why even level the machine then? Despite various factors, this must be done. After all, an incorrectly installed machine will vibrate excessively and sometimes even jump. Excessive vibration of the drum and the entire washing machine leads to faster wear of parts and the equipment breaks down.

The most common problems caused by vibration are:

  • the plastic tank cracks;
  • the tiles in the room on the wall crack from the impacts of a vibrating machine;
  • the car “moves out” from its place;
  • bearings wear out.

To install the machine correctly and prevent it from jumping, some users, based on their experience, recommend using rubber cups under the legs. They are mounted on the floor and reduce machine vibration.
